Outpatient Vs Inpatient Alcohol Rehab Which One Is Right For You

Drug and alcohol treatment programs are usually divided into 2 categories and they are outpatient and inpatient rehab. While both of them focus on rehabilitation, each has its own set of characteristics and benefits to provide. Inpatient rehabs are nothing but residential treatment programs, and they are meant for those suffering from significant alcohol addiction.

On the other hand, outpatient rehabs are nothing but part-time programs that allow recovering addicts to continue working or attending college or school as usual. Before choosing a treatment program, it’s critical for a person with a SUD understand the differences between them. What is outpatient treatment?

Outpatient treatment programs are any form of treatment program, in which patients receive therapy in a facility such as a doctor’s office, hospital or clinic. Besides, outpatient treatment program participants are free to visit their family members whenever they want, can work, participate in leisure activities, and so on. In fact, you will not have any restrictions when it comes to outpatient treatment.

What is Inpatient treatment?

Patients must check themselves into a supervised setting to conquer their addictions in inpatient rehabilitation programs. Besides, this treatment is often known as residential therapy. Patients are cared for at a clinic that provides emotional and medical assistance 24 hours a day, seven days a week.

What are the benefits of inpatient treatment?

  • Inpatient alcohol therapy is quite organized.
  • Clients with particular needs can readily be accommodated in inpatient treatment programs.
  • Inpatient therapy is especially well-suited to help people who have tried and failed several times to stay alcohol-free owing to a variety of factors.
  • Inpatient therapy encourages the individual to take personal responsibility.

What are the benefits of outpatient treatment?

  • Outpatient therapy methods allow people to go about their daily lives and keep key obligations like family, job, and education.
  • Outpatient treatment is a type of treatment that might last for a long time. They don’t have a time restriction.
  • Outpatient therapy programs assist people in building a robust and diversified social support network of people in recovery.
  • Outpatient therapy programs allow people to put what they’ve learned into practice right away in the real world.
  • Outpatient treatment generally costs you less when compared to the inpatient treatment.
